本资源是一份关于JavaScript的迭代语句讲解的课件,由李成国主讲,涵盖了Web开发的基础要素,包括HTML结构、CSS样式和JavaScript行动。课件的重点在于介绍do-while语句以及JavaScript中的变量概念和操作。
do-while循环是JavaScript中的一个控制流语句,其语法结构为:
```javascript
do {
statement;
}while(expression);
```
这种循环会在执行statement(语句块)至少一次后,再根据expression(布尔表达式)的真假决定是否继续循环。这意味着即使expression一开始为false,do-while循环也会先执行一次循环体。
课件中详细介绍了如何在HTML文档中嵌入JavaScript代码,使用`<script>`标签进行脚本的引入和编写。例如,通过`<script type="text/javascript" src="file.js"></script>`引用外部脚本文件,以及在`<head>`和`<body>`内直接使用`<script>`标签定义或执行内联JavaScript。
变量是编程中的核心概念,用来存储数据。在JavaScript中,使用`var`关键字来声明变量,如`vartest="hi";`。变量名必须遵循特定规则:第一个字符可以是字母、下划线或美元符号,后续字符可以是这些字符加上字母或数字。示例中展示了不同合法和不合法的变量命名,如`var_test`、`var$test`和`var_$test2`。
课件还涉及了变量的内存管理,指出未赋值的变量默认值为`undefined`。通过`vartest=undefined;`和`test=80;`的例子,演示了如何给变量赋值和查看变量的当前值。
在变量操作方面,展示了字符串连接(`test2=test+88;`)和算术运算(`test=88;`),以及变量之间使用等号进行赋值和运算的过程。此外,还强调了JavaScript的命名约定,如驼峰式命名(如`myTestValue`)、帕斯卡命名(如`MyTestValue`)以及匈牙利命名法(用于表示变量类型,如`intMyTestValue`)。
这份JavaScript课件提供了一个深入理解迭代语句、变量声明、操作和命名规范的平台,适合初学者和有一定基础的开发者提升JavaScript编程技能。通过学习,用户能够掌握如何有效地在实际项目中组织和使用JavaScript代码。